Transaction 74aefec91d37c70ecee2fac8a1afd20899870b777a1f9fd0ebc9f3ff61bc8216

4 Input
1 Outputs
  • 74aefec91d37c70ecee2fac8a1afd20899870b777a1f9fd0ebc9f3ff61bc8216:0
  • value  128978
    address  1CFCiy1nWZMe9SpG9ieWut87Qc1o5yYiJY